Set to become the most powerful hatchback to be made in the country.

With its launch scheduled for September 23, a new report sheds light on the engines that will be offered on the second generation Ford Figo hatchback.

The 2015 Ford Figo hatchback will share almost all of its components and body parts with the Figo Aspire sedan.

A report on Motorbash states that the 2015 Ford Figo will be powered by the 1.5-liter TDCi Duratorq engine that produces 100 PS for the Figo Aspire. As for the petrol engine, the report states that the 1.5-liter Ti-VCT engine mated to a 6-speed dual clutch automatic will also be offered. With 112 PS and 136 Nm of torque, this will also make it the most powerful hatchback in the country, putting even some compact sedans to shame in terms of its power output.

This engine would, however, place the hatchback outside the government's excise benefit bracket, thus driving up its prices.

The Figo hatchback will be the second product to be manufactured at the company's recently inaugurated manufacturing facility in Sanand. Almost all of the hatch's body parts and interior will be shared with the compact sedan Aspire, thereby keeping production costs low. Apart from the 1.5-liter diesel engine, the 1.2-liter Ti-VCT petrol motor will be the default petrol engine, producing about 88 PS.
